Frequently Asked Questions About skincare toner for redness

How do I choose the right skincare toner for redness to calm my skin?

Start by selecting a skincare toner for redness that calms and hydrates the skin. Look for soothing ingredients like aloe vera or chamomile and avoid alcohol or strong fragrances. Check for a gentle pH around 5.5 and patch-test if you have sensitive skin. What is the most complex attribute to consider in a skincare toner for redness, and how should I evaluate it?

The most important attribute is the balance between soothing actives, pH alignment, and potential irritants in the formula. Look for calming ingredients (like aloe vera, panthenol, or rice extract) and avoid high concentrations of astringents that can worsen redness. A toner’s pH should be close to the skin’s natural level (around 5.5) to minimize irritation, and consider whether the product uses fragrance or alcohol. Should a beginner skincare user approach a toner for redness differently from a more experienced user?

Yes—beginners should start with a simple, fragrance-free toner used once daily after cleansing to calm redness, then gradually introduce additional steps. Choose a formula labeled for sensitive or redness-prone skin and avoid active-heavy products initially. More experienced users can experiment with slightly richer hydrating toners or combinations with serums, always introducing actives gradually to monitor how the skin reacts. What maintenance and compatibility tips help keep redness under control when using a skincare toner?

Patch-test new toners before full use and store them in a cool, dry place away from direct light. Avoid applying a toner with high alcohol content or strong fragrances if your skin is red or sensitive, and don’t mix toners with harsh actives like strong acids or retinoids during flare-ups.
